# Constants for the Slimcrate image-slimming pipeline.
#
# These values control how aggressively layers are pruned and when the
# pipeline bails out rather than ship a possibly-broken image. If builds
# on the Orvath runners start failing with LAYER_BUDGET errors at 03:00,
# resist the urge to disable pruning entirely — raise the budget one
# notch and page the owning team in the morning. Nothing here is safe
# to change without a canary build. The current values are as follows.

constants for hawif-fahog:
CAPS = {
    "wendor": 351,
    "zorys": 835,
}

## Configuration

The Quillbranch SDKs for Solset and Vantric runtimes are kept at strict feature parity as of v3.2; every flag accepted by one client must be accepted (or explicitly no-op'd) by the other. Reviewers should reject changes that introduce client-specific configuration keys without a parity note in the spec. Both clients read the same env file, and both require the signing credential for the sync channel, so the file must include the following line.

sealed setting: LEDGER_TOKEN20=6148d35bbb480b0ab79e

**Alert: RESTOCK_PLAN_STALE**

Fires when the Fillwise planner hasn't produced a restock plan for a machine group in over six hours. Plugin-originated demand signals are the usual cause: a plugin returning malformed forecasts blocks the whole planning cycle for that group. Check your plugin's last emitted payload against the Fillwise forecast contract before assuming a core fault. If your plugin validates clean, the core scheduler is likely wedged. Diagnostic steps and the escalation path are on the internal page here.

wiki page, bawig-yawep: https://jenkins.nelvrotech.local/ticket/build/projects/view/view/pages/view/a285c2b5588ad4f337d9b5f2

FAQ: Castwren feed validator paging? It pages when the validation queue backs up past 15 minutes, usually caused by one giant feed with malformed enclosures. Requeue it to the slow pool; don't restart the workers, that loses progress. Repeated offender feeds get quarantined automatically after three failures. Quarantine review steps and the slow-pool command are documented here:

operations page: https://confluence.lumicsys.internal/projects/display/projects/display